Same stuff he's been saying all along.  The interviewer was begging Drew for details, but he wasn't saying much new.  He spoke about his relationship with Richt.  Nothing new there.  He reiterated that their 3-4 scheme is giving him some reason to question if that is the right defense for him to play in.  Listed Georgia, Auburn, LSU, Tennessee, and Clemson as his top 5.
